I'm not comfortable speculating because there's no way to know.<br /> Beckett Baseball: Ask the editor - DALEMCGRATH - 04-09-2010 04:30 PM ballstreetsports Wrote:I have a 1977 Topps Baseball #183 Cardinals team card with a white back. I haven't been able to find any information about a "white back" variation. Any information would be appreciated.<br /><br /> I can answer this one. Topps offered Team Checklists on their wrappers for a couple years, which turned out to be white-backed, thinner versions of the Team Checklist card. They also came in sheet form where you had to cut them yourself.<br /> Beckett Baseball: Ask the editor - malouf1850 - 04-09-2010 09:33 PM is there any way to post an add on the Beckett web site letting people know what cards i'm looking for or do i just have to hope some one happens to see my post. i need one card to finish a set and can not find it, i need card #7 from the 2008 prime cuts material quads.
